Ukraine hits Russian factory producing military equipment components

Ukraine’s Defense Forces have struck the Karachevsky Electrodetal Plant in Russia’s Bryansk region, which assembles and repairs modern weapons for the Russian army

Ukraine’s General Staff reports the information.

As part of degrading the capabilities of Russia’s occupying forces, on September 29, Ukrainian forces launched four missiles at the Karachevsky Electrodetal Plant in the city of Karachev, Bryansk region, Russia. The General Staff noted that the missiles had a range of over 240 kilometers.

“The Karachevsky Electrodetal Plant produces a variety of electrical connectors for military and general industrial applications, including low-frequency, high-frequency, and combined connectors. Its products are used in the aerospace, electronics, instrumentation, and other industries. This includes connectors for printed circuit boards, military equipment, aircraft, antennas, base stations, and other systems, as well as components for various measuring instruments,” the General Staff clarified.

Explosions and a fire were reported on the site. The extent of the damage is being assessed.

According to the head of the Center for Countering Disinformation under Ukraine's National Security and Defense Council (NSDC), Andriy Kovalenko, the Electrodetal plant specializes in producing basic components for military equipment.

“Its products are used in missile control systems, aviation and space technology, tanks, APCs and other armored vehicles, communications complexes and control instruments. In fact, Electrodetal is part of the Russian military‑industrial complex - without it, the assembly and repair of modern Russian weapons is disrupted,” Kovalenko added.
